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ations
- Gate weight and span: Match the opener’s rated weight capacity and the gate length to ensure reliable operation and safety.
- Motor power and drive chain: Higher horsepower (550W in larger models) handles heavier gates; chain-driven setups tend to be robust and low-maintenance.
- Material durability: Look for galvanized steel or heavy-duty aluminum to resist weather and corrosion in varied climates.
- Remotes, keypad, and smart access: Consider how many remotes you need, plus optional keypad or app-based control for guests, service providers, and family members.
- Installation complexity: Some kits include all hardware and simple instructions, while others may require professional help for electrical or structural integration.
- Track and rail system: For smooth operation, ensure the track and wheels are designed for the gate’s weight and the gate type (V-track, straight track, etc.).
- Power and backup options: Decide whether you want AC power with a backup battery or solar-powered operation for off-grid installations.
- Security features: Look for auto-close, obstacle detection, and tamper resistance to enhance property protection.
When evaluating options, consider your gate size, mounting surface, and desired control methods. A balanced choice provides dependable daily performance, straightforward maintenance, and scalable options for future upgrades, such as adding more remotes, a keypad, or smart home integration.
